Who is the author of the book Boo?

2 Réponses2026-02-11 17:53:03
Neil Smith's 'Boo' totally caught me off guard when I first stumbled upon it at a used bookstore. The cover had this eerie glow, and I thought it was just another generic ghost story—but wow, was I wrong. It follows a 13-year-old boy named Oliver "Boo" Dalrymple, who wakes up in an afterlife exclusively for Americans and has to unravel the mystery of his own death. Smith’s writing is this perfect blend of dark humor and heart-wrenching vulnerability, especially when exploring themes of bullying, grief, and the awkwardness of adolescence. I binged it in one sitting because the voice felt so authentic, like a kid genuinely trying to make sense of things beyond his control. What stuck with me was how Smith balanced the absurdity of the afterlife’s bureaucracy with poignant moments, like Boo bonding with other outcast kids. It’s not just a ghost story; it’s a weirdly comforting take on finding your people, even in the strangest circumstances. I later found out Neil Smith is a French-Canadian author, which explains the fresh perspective he brought to a very American setting. His background in linguistics shines through in the playful, inventive slang the dead kids use. After finishing 'Boo', I hunted down his short-story collection 'Bang Crunch', and it’s equally brilliant—quirky, emotional, and packed with unexpected twists. If you’re into stories that mix the supernatural with deeply human struggles, Smith’s work is a hidden gem. He’s got this knack for making the bizarre feel personal, like you’re right there with Boo, navigating a world where the rules don’t make sense but the friendships do.

How many pages does the boogeyman book have?

3 Réponses2025-07-01 04:24:39
I recently picked up 'The Boogeyman' by Stephen King, and I was surprised by how short yet impactful it was. The edition I have is part of the 'Night Shift' collection, and it’s only about 20 pages long. It’s one of those stories that proves you don’t need hundreds of pages to leave a lasting impression. King manages to pack so much tension and horror into those few pages, making it a perfect quick read for anyone who loves a good scare. If you’re looking for something longer, you might want to check out his other works, but 'The Boogeyman' is a great choice if you’re short on time.
